Whitman County Public Works Director Mark Storey briefed county commissioners Monday on a decision he and Prosecutor Denis Tracy made on whether a marijuana operation outside Pullman is allowed to grow the crop – amidst a six-month moratorium placed in March on further marijuana business in the county.
At the end of May, Selway Holdings, LLC, sent a request to the county to re-examine if Selway has a “vested interest” in growing marijuana, due to their county permit from last November for a special fence around their facility.
